Reliance Industries maintains an overwhelming market-implied lead at 83.5% to finish 2026 as India's largest company by market capitalization, driven by its diversified scale across refining, retail, and Jio Platforms' telecom and digital ecosystem. Traders point to Reliance's June 2026 AGM announcements—including Jio's DRHP filing for a major IPO, partnerships for AI services like Meta AI integration, sovereign AI infrastructure plans, and 6,817 patents filed in FY26 focused on 5G/6G and next-gen digital tech—as key catalysts reinforcing its competitive edge. Jio's rapid patent surge into the global top 20 and satellite connectivity initiatives further bolster long-term growth expectations in high-value technology segments. While banking leaders like HDFC Bank and ICICI Bank, along with Bharti Airtel and Larsen & Toubro, hold steady positions, none show near-term catalysts sufficient to close the sizable valuation gap before year-end, leaving limited room for shifts in trader consensus.

In the event that two listed companies merge prior to the resolution date, the merged entity will be considered to be the same company as the acquirer. If there is no clear acquirer, or if the merged entity trades under a new ticker, the merged entity will be considered to be the company that comes first alphabetically.
The resolution source for this market will be the market cap rankings published by the Bombay Stock Exchange, however a consensus of credible reporting may also be used. The market cap rankings published by the Bombay Stock Exchange can be found here as of the launch of this market: https://www.bseindia.com/markets/equity/eqreports/topmarketcapitalization
